/* CSS Document */
body{ margin:0; padding:0px; color:#333; text-align:center; font-family:Verdana, Arial, Helvetica, sans-serif; font-size:11px; background:url(../images/bg.jpg) right top repeat-x #fff;}
a{ color:#333; font-size:11px; text-decoration:none;}
a:hover{ color:#f00; font-size:11px; text-decoration:underline;}
.head{ text-align:right; line-height:20px;}
.banner{width:745px; height:270px; border:#cccccc solid 1px; background-color:#efefef;}
#cart a{ color:#FFF;}
#cart a:hover{ color:#ff0;}
.search{background-color:#FBFBFB; border-bottom:#cccccc solid 1px; height:30px; line-height:30px; vertical-align:middle;}
.productlist{ text-align:left; padding:2px 2px;}
.list{ font-size:10px; text-align:left; padding:5px; border-bottom:1px #DCDCDC dashed;}
.list a{font-size:10px; text-decoration:none;}
.list a:hover{ font-size:10px; text-decoration:underline;}
.listtitle{ background:url(../images/productlist-top.gif) no-repeat; color:#FFF; font-size:12px; font-weight:bold; text-align:center; height:29px; line-height:29px;}
.listtitle a{font-size:12px; font-weight:bold;}
.title{ height:25px; line-height:25px; border-bottom:#7E7E7E solid 2px; color:#ffffff; font-size:12px; text-align:center;}
TD.more{ text-align:right; color:#f00;  height:25px; line-height:25px; border-bottom:#7E7E7E solid 2px; font-weight:bold;}
TD.more a{ text-align:right; color:#f00; line-height:25px;}
.p1{ border:#ccc solid 1px; width:160px; text-align:center; vertical-align:top; margin:0px; padding:0px;}
.price{ color:#f00;}
.footermenu{color:#FFF;text-align:center; height:34px; line-height:34px; background:url(../images/f_bg.jpg) right center repeat-x;}
.footermenu a{ color:#ccc}
.footermenu a:hover{ color:#F00}
.products{ border:#cccccc dashed 1px; width:120px; height:120px; padding:0 5px; vertical-align:middle; line-height:120px;}
.productview{ border:#cccccc dashed 1px; width:260px;vertical-align:middle;}
.pvs{border:#cccccc dashed 1px; width:80px; height:80px; vertical-align:middle; line-height:80px;}
.pt{text-align:center;}
.qa{ width:165px; text-align:left; padding:0px 0px 0px 5px;}
.qa a{ color:#7cadc7; text-decoration:underline;}
.qa a:hover{color:#7cadc7; text-decoration:none;}